Title: Project Manager - Healthcare Construction

Reporting to: Office Director

Salary Range: $83,200 - $136,900 USD

Overview Of Role

The Project Manager will maintain a primary focus on practice related services (management of the delivery of all project management related services) and a secondary focus on internal business operations (active engagement with business development, financial management, and staff development matters). Has significant independent responsibility for assignments including entire projects, or a portion of a project as determined by the project lead of office manager. The Project Manager should have the ability to identify opportunities within a project that will add value and help successfully accomplish the client’s desired project outcome.

Essential Functions

  • Responsible for the management of the Client and project team. Delivers projects that meets the Clients project goals and outcomes.
  • Serve as liaison with clients, assist clients with all project-related decisions
  • Plan, organize, and direct the project management functions through all phases of a project – Preconstruction – Closeout:
  • Preconstruction – Building the A&E team, design management, schedule management, constructability review, budget development and cost control, contract administration, construction bidding and planning, and permitting strategy and process.
  • Construction - management of the contractor from buyout, procurement, risk management, quality assurance, safety, and overall project execution. Maintain budget and schedule control.
  • Closeout – manage the closeout process of the project that meets the project specifications
  • Maintains and produces cost and status reports that meets the Clients objectives
  • May manage and mentor an internal team of project support (Project Engineers and Administrators) or work independently.
  • Contributes to team performance by collaboration and effective communication.
  • Contributes to and understands the clients desired project outcomes, identifies opportunities to add value to accomplish the desired outcomes.
  • Adds to team effort by accomplishing other duties as assigned.

The ideal candidate will demonstrate a positive proactive approach to the role and will be committed to delivering customer service excellence.

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Construction Management, Architecture or Engineering, related field, or relevant experience.
  • 5-10 years’ experience in a variety of building types and construction management through all phases of construction. Healthcare Sector experience preferred.
  • Excellent communicator both verbally and write, practical and logical qualities; good problem-solving skills, strong numeracy, and financial management skills; ability to write clear and precise reports and relate complex information to a diverse range of people; able to inspire and manage diverse teams.
